Summary:
The purpose of this short course is to provide practical knowledge on the design and operation of membrane processes in the water industry. Specific membrane-related problems such as membrane fouling, scaling and cleaning are dealt with in detail, including pre-treatment options and the latest developments in monitoring and fouling control.
The course also includes computer aided design of brackish/seawater reverse osmosis systems, pre-treatment and post-treatment options for membrane systems and comparisons of membrane and thermal desalting systems.
